BUTTERFINGER COOKIES

These great cookies don't last long-make a double batch! -Carol Kitchens, Ridgeland, Mississippi

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Desserts

Time 25m

Yield about 4 dozen.

Number Of Ingredients 10



Butterfinger Cookies image

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350°. Cream butter and sugars until light and fluffy, 5-7 minutes. Beat in egg whites. Beat in peanut butter and vanilla. In another bowl, combine flour, baking soda and salt; gradually beat into creamed mixture. Stir in candy bars. , Shape into 1-1/2-in. balls and place 2 in. apart on greased baking sheets. Bake until golden brown, 10-12 minutes. Remove to wire racks to cool.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 122 calories, Fat 7g fat (2g saturated fat), Cholesterol 5mg cholesterol, Sodium 92mg sodium, Carbohydrate 15g carbohydrate (10g sugars, Fiber 1g fiber), Protein 2g protein.

1/2 cup butter, softened
3/4 cup sugar
2/3 cup packed brown sugar
2 large egg whites, room temperature
1-1/4 cups chunky peanut butter
1-1/2 teaspoons vanilla extract
1 cup all-purpose flour
1/2 teaspoon baking soda
1/4 teaspoon salt
6 Butterfinger candy bars (1.9 ounces each), chopped

BUTTERFINGER COOKIE BARS

My boys went through a phase where they loved Butterfingers. We made Butterfinger shakes, muffins, cookies and experimented with different bars; this one was voted the best of the bunch. Make sure you have an extra candy bar on hand because it's hard to resist a nibble or two while you're chopping. -Barbara Leighty, Simi Valley, California

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Desserts

Time 45m

Yield 3 dozen.

Number Of Ingredients 10



Butterfinger Cookie Bars image

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350°. In a large bowl, combine cake mix and pudding mix. In another bowl, whisk milk, oil, butter and 1 egg until blended. Add to dry ingredients; stir just until moistened. Press half of the mixture into a greased 15x10x1-in. baking pan. Bake until top appears dry, 6-8 minutes., Meanwhile, chop 2 candy bars. Stir peanut butter, vanilla and remaining egg into remaining cake mix mixture. Fold in chopped bars and 1 cup chocolate chips., Chop 3 additional candy bars; sprinkle over warm crust and press down gently. Cover with cake mix mixture; press down firmly with a metal spatula. Crush remaining candy bar; sprinkle crushed bar and remaining 1/2 cup chocolate chips over top., Bake until a toothpick inserted in center comes out clean, 20-25 minutes. Cool completely on a wire rack. Cut into bars. Store in an airtight container.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 242 calories, Fat 14g fat (5g saturated fat), Cholesterol 15mg cholesterol, Sodium 234mg sodium, Carbohydrate 28g carbohydrate (16g sugars, Fiber 2g fiber), Protein 5g protein.

1 package dark chocolate cake mix (regular size)
1 package (3.9 ounces) instant chocolate pudding mix
1/2 cup 2% milk
1/3 cup canola oil
1/3 cup butter, melted
2 large eggs, divided use
6 Butterfinger candy bars (1.9 ounces each), divided
1-1/2 cups chunky peanut butter
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
1-1/2 cups semisweet chocolate chips, divided

PEANUT BUTTERFINGER CHUNK COOKIES

These are wonderful cookies that were toted to all kinds of events-school, church, houseboats, etc. My sons and there friends could polish off a batch before they got anywhere near cold. If you like Butterfingers, you will love these cookies!

Provided by Normaone

Categories     Drop Cookies

Time 35m

Yield 30 cookies

Number Of Ingredients 10



Peanut Butterfinger Chunk Cookies image

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350°F.
  • grease two cookie sheets.
  • Blend sugars, butter, egg whites and vanilla in processor until fluffy, stopping to scrape down sides, about 1 minute.
  • Add peanut butter and continue processing until combined, about 20 seconds.
  • Add flour, baking soda and salt and blend until just combined, pulsing.
  • Do not over process.
  • Transfer to a large bowl.
  • Stir in chopped Butterfinger bars.
  • Mound dough by 1+1/2 tablespoonfuls onto prepared cookie sheets, spacing 2 inches apart.
  • Flatten slightly using fingers.
  • Bake until dry in appearance and centers are still slightly soft to touch, about 15 minutes.
  • Cool on cookie sheets 3 minutes.
  • Transfer to rack and cool completely.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 192.4, Fat 10.4, SaturatedFat 3.8, Cholesterol 8.1, Sodium 119.9, Carbohydrate 22.5, Fiber 1.1, Sugar 15.9, Protein 3.9

3/4 cup sugar
2/3 cup firmly packed brown sugar
1/2 cup unsalted butter, cut into 4 pieces, room temperature
2 large egg whites
1 1/2 teaspoons vanilla extract
1 1/4 cups chunky peanut butter (not old-fashioned style)
1 cup all-purpose flour
1/2 teaspoon baking soda
1/4 teaspoon salt
10 1/2 ounces butterfinger candy bars, cut into 1/2 inch pieces

BUTTERFINGER-CHUNK COOKIES

Categories     Cookies     Dessert     Bake     Kid-Friendly     Winter     Bon Appétit     Small Plates

Yield Makes about 24 cookies

Number Of Ingredients 9



Butterfinger-Chunk Cookies image

Steps:

  • Using electric mixer, beat butter and both sugars in large bowl until well blended. Add egg and vanilla and beat until fluffy. Beat in flour, salt and baking soda. Stir in Butterfinger BB's (dough will be moist). Chill cookie dough at least 30 minutes and up to 1 hour.
  • Preheat oven to 350°F. Line baking sheets with parchment paper. Using 1 rounded tablespoon dough for each cookie, drop cookie dough in mounds onto prepared baking sheets, spacing 3 inches apart (about 8 cookies per sheet; cookies will spread). Bake cookies until golden brown, about 12 minutes. Transfer parchment with cookies to rack and cool completely. (Can be prepared 4 days ahead. Store in airtight container.)

1/2 cup (1 stick) unsalted butter, room temperature
1/2 cup sugar
1/2 cup (packed) dark brown sugar
1 large egg
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
1 1/4 cups plus 2 tablespoons all purpose flour
1/2 teaspoon salt
1/2 teaspoon baking soda
1 1/2 cups Butterfinger BB's candies (about five 1.7-ounce packages)
